Get brand models

get_category_models
Read-only

Retrieve available models for a specific brand within a given category using the OLX.ba marketplace API.

Instructions

Return the models for a brand within a category (GET /categories/:id/brands/:brand_id/models).

Input Schema

TableJSON Schema
NameRequiredDescriptionDefault
idYesCategory id
brand_idYesBrand id
